Omcong About
Use the omcong about command to learn the product name and version number of the systems management application installed on the
system. The following is an example output of the omcong about command:
Table 43. Omcong output
Product name : Dell OpenManage Server Administrator
Version : 7.x.x
Copyright : Copyright (C) Dell Inc. xxxx-xxxx. All rights reserved.
Company : Dell Inc.
For more details about the environment for Server Administrator, type:
omconfig about details=true
Server Administrator includes a number of services, each having a version number of its own. The Contains eld reports version numbers
for the services and provides other useful details. The output may change depending on the conguration of the system and the version of
Server Administrator.

Omcong Chassis Or Omcong Mainsystem
Use the omcong chassis or omcong mainsystem commands to:
Set to default or assign specic values for fan, voltage, and temperature probes
Congure BIOS behavior during system start up
Clear memory error counts
